About Apartment 14

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Apartment 14 is a mid-terrace house in Birmingham (B16 8FQ). It has a recorded floor area of 31 m² (around 334 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(May 2018)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. Main heating runs on electricity. At 31 m² this is the 2nd smallest of 36 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 30–73 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to B, with this unit at the top.

At 31 m² it sits well below the postcode median (48 m² across 80 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 71% of similar EPCs). Across 2005–2018, sale prices on this property compounded at -0.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£123,000 is 10.8% above the 2018 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£333/sq ft) was about 21%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: July 2018 at £111,000.
